History

* 12 November 1962: Established as Apostolic Prefecture of Ingwavuma from the Diocese of Eshowe and
Diocese of Manzini The Diocese of Manzini () is a Latin Church ecclesiastical territory or diocese of the Catholic Church in Eswatini. It is a suffragan diocese in the ecclesiastical province of the metropolitan Johannesburg in South Africa. Its episcopal see is lo ...
* 19 November 1990: Promoted as Apostolic Vicariate of Ingwavuma


Leadership

* Prefects Apostolic of Ingwavuma ** Fr. Edwin Roy Kinch, O.S.M. (13 November 1962 – 9 May 1970) ** Fr. Anselm Donald Mary Dennehy, O.S.M. (Apostolic Administrator 8 May 1970 – 1976) ** Fr. Michael Mary O'Shea, O.S.M. (9 January 1976 – 19 November 1990) * Vicars Apostolic of Ingwavuma ** Bishop Michael Mary O'Shea, O.S.M. (19 November 1990 – 30 May 2006) ** Bishop
